我遇到了一个使用Outlook Spy的场景,我可以看到我的msg具有上述属性。但是一旦我导出pst并尝试提取此消息,此属性就不存在于预期位置,即0x0001索引和偏移量0x0040。然而,在outlook spy中,我看到标签num为0x80B00040,当我查看在标签0x80B0中看到的属性映射时,肯定会看到这个值。我的问题是,这个标记值是从哪里来的?我在这里没有找到任何关于它的引用,http://msdn.microsoft.com/en-us/library/ee237112(v=exchg.80).aspx?
有人能解释一下命名属性和标签之间的关系吗?
发布于 2014-05-09 21:34:02
您所说的“此属性不存在于预期位置,即0x0001索引和偏移量0x0040”是什么意思?
你的意思是属性标签改变了吗?这是意料之中的-- GUID//id和prop标签之间的映射是商店特定的。您应该始终对所需存储区中的对象调用IMAPIProp::GetIDsFromNames,以确定属性标记。
https://stackoverflow.com/questions/23558788
复制相似问题